Comparing Council Bluffs, Iowa with Davenport, Iowa

Compare Climate information for Council Bluffs, Iowa and Davenport, Iowa

Is Council Bluffs, Iowa warmer or hotter than Davenport, Iowa?

On average across the year, yes, Council Bluffs, Iowa is hotter than Davenport, Iowa . Council Bluffs, Iowa has an average temperature of 12°C/54°F and Davenport, Iowa has an average temperature of 11°C/52°F.

Council Bluffs, Iowa's hottest month is July, with an average maximum temperature of 31°C/88°F, which is hotter than Davenport, Iowa's hottest month (also July, with an average maximum temperature of 29°C/84°F).

Is Council Bluffs, Iowa colder or cooler than Davenport, Iowa?

On average across the year, no, Council Bluffs, Iowa is not colder than Davenport, Iowa . Council Bluffs, Iowa has an average minimum temperature of 6°C/43°F and Davenport, Iowa has an average minimum temperature of 5°C/41°F.



Council Bluffs, Iowa's coldest month is January, with an average minimum temperature of -9°C/16°F, which is approximately the same temperature as Davenport, Iowa's coldest month (also January, with an average minimum temperature of -9°C/16°F).

Does Council Bluffs, Iowa have more rain than Davenport, Iowa?

On average across the year, no, Council Bluffs, Iowa has less rain than Davenport, Iowa. Council Bluffs, Iowa has an average annual rainfall of 896mm and Davenport, Iowa has an average annual rainfall of 1063mm.

Council Bluffs, Iowa's wettest month is August, with an average monthly rainfall of 149mm, which is wetter than Davenport, Iowa's wettest month (June, with an average monthly rainfall of 139mm).
